Driving directions: 

The airport is easily accessible from both the Brussels inner and outer ring road (follow signs for the Airport or Zaventem).

Public Transport

Public transport rail: 

Rail: Airport City Express trains to the city go to Brussels' three main stations (Gare Centrale, Gare du Nord and Gare du Midi: journey time 20-25 minutes). Direct trains are also available to Ghent, De Panne, Leuven, Landen and Quiévrain/Quévy. Further information is available from Belgian Railways (tel: 02 528 2828; www.b-rail.be).

Public transport road: 

Bus: De Lijn (tel: 07 022 0200; www.delijn.be) buses serve Brussels North station and routes throughout Flanders. MIVB/STIB buses (tel: 07 023 2000; www.stib.be) link the airport to NATO, the European Commission area and the city centre.
Coach: Scheduled coaches run to Antwerp (journey time: 45 minutes) and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port in association with Sri Lankan Airlines. (tel: 05 233 4000; www.airportexpress.be).

Taxi: Metered taxis are available outside the Arrivals hall. TaxiHendriks (tel: 02 752 9800) has taxis for wheelchair users.

Disabled facilities: 

Disabled toilets, lifts and ramps are available. Assistance between transportation and check-in is offered by Airport Caddy (tel: 02 753 2212; www.airportcaddy.be), and should be ordered at least 36 hours in advance. Passengers requiring special assistance should inform their airline prior to travel and arrive at the airport at least two hours in advance. There is a designated pick-up and drop-off zone for disabled passengers. Front Park 1 and 2 both provide disabled parking spaces.

Car parking: 

There are 12,500 parking spaces available within walking distance of the terminal. Both short- and long-term parking is available 24 hours a day. NV Interparking SA (tel: 02 715 2110; www.interparking.com) offers three car parks with direct access to the terminal, the new P3 car park being allocated for long-term stays. The Lock Park (tel: 02 715 2128) has security long-term parking facilities and is located next to the terminal, while Q-Park Car Hotel (tel: 02 753 0110; www.carhotel.be) provides a shuttle service to/from the terminal, as well as a valet service. Spaces in the Car Hotel should be reserved 48 hours in advance. VIP parking is also available in the terminal building (tel: 02 715 2123).
